The Walser at the foot of the Monte Rosa

The Walser at the foot of the Monte Rosa

Near the Swiss border, in today’s Autonomous Region of Aosta, Walser people have lived for centuries. During the Middle Ages, several groups from the Swiss canton Valais spread out in all directions. Some of them settled in Gressoney, east of Monte Rosa. To this day, the descendants of these emigrants speak the so-called Walser „Titsch“, an Alemannic dialect. Minet visited the Walser at the foot of the Monte Rosa.
